At last! The space race mod is rebuilt for Civ3 v1.29! Now I have been able to add new techs that help fix the modern age.

Space Race Mod v4.0


  • Completely reworked the modern age tech tree. I think it makes perfect sense now. Including three new techs - Deep Space Travel, Expert Systems, and Cryonics.

  • Moved the spaceship components to later techs, increased cost of all space ship parts significantly.

  • Moved Tac Nukes to Rocketry. (Important since satelites which give ICBMs is now a prereq for space flight).

  • Changed Americans to commercial/industrious, which is what we are after all. Changed 'Washington' to 'Wasgington D.C.'.

  • Changed Bank and Marketplace to reduce corruption (Banks and Markets can be regulated, besides the game needs more corruption reducing buildings).

quote:
Originally posted by Hurricane
I tried the mod but the game crashes when it tries to open the Writing Civilopedia entry!

Anybody have an idea why? Did you change anything at all concerning writing?

It'sa problem of addd ing techs. For each tech you add you can use one less icon.

Thanks, Gramphos. I changed the Writing icon to the same Philosophy uses, and now it doesn´t crash. It also crashed on Warrior Code, so the icon for that has to be removed, too.
